FALL 2026 PAID MASTER'S LEVEL INTERNSHIP
Pay: $15.00/billable hour
Location: On-site
About the Role: Our Community Services Department is excited to offer clinical internships for Master's level students in a mental health related field. We are looking for interns to start in Fall 2026 and intern with us for at least 9 months. Internship roles include In-Home Therapy for family, group therapy and outpatient therapy. Services are provided in the clinic, home, school, other community-based settings or telehealth.
Under the supervision of an independently licensed Director, interns will gain experience providing family therapy, leading groups and/or providing outpatient treatment. Interns will gain knowledge around insurance authorization of services, clinical documentation, diagnosing, treatment planning, evidence-based interventions, safety/risk management, care coordination, case management, knowledge of medications, state agencies and HIPAA standards of care.
